The VIN is a 17-character string of letters and numbers without intervening spaces or the letters Q (q), I (i), and O (o); these are omitted to avoid confusion with the numerals 0 and 1. Each section of the VIN provides a specific piece of information about the vehicle, including the year, country, and factory of manufacture; the make and model; and the serial number. How to Find the Vehicles VIN Number On most passenger cars, you may find the VIN number on the front of the dashboard on the drivers side. The best way to see it is to look through the windshield from outside the car. You may also find the VIN number on the drivers side door pillar. Open the door and look around the area where the door latches to the car. A motorcycles VIN is usually on the steering neck below the handlebars, although sometimes its on the motor or on the frame near the motor. A semitrailers VIN is located on the front part of the semitrailer on the left side. If you cant find the VIN number on the vehicle, you should also be able to locate it on your vehicles title or liability insurance documents. The VIN Decoder lookup is intended for use with vehicles manufactured since 1981. If your vehicle was made before 1981, the VIN will most likely contain 11 characters. How to Decode the Vehicle Identification Number Wondering what all the characters in your vehicles VIN stand for Why the VIN Is Important There are situations in which you will want to check a vehicles VIN, since many data registries use it to record details of the vehicles history. If youre interested in buying a used car, you can do a VIN lookup to get the vehicle history report and find records of its previous owners, accidents, and repairs. You can also find out if the manufacturer had ever issued a recall of the vehicle and whether those repairs were made. Finally, law enforcement agencies do a VIN check to identify vehicles that have been stolen.
